你查询的IP:[116.4.223.40]  地理位置:中国–广东–东莞

最新查询119.3.47.109 202.38.68.65 123.56.80.22 124.31.54.46 119.62.37.20 116.56.37.38 58.32.168.34 124.72.33.80 203.148.45.159 116.4.223.40 210.56.192.239 117.80.132.179 203.135.96.106 61.45.128.254 119.42.224.49 61.4.80.239 123.64.80.73 123.101.65.100 117.24.65.111 116.198.25.20 58.68.128.10 123.206.161.250 121.204.86.241 119.18.208.197 118.112.165.142 202.210.176.69 124.66.255.33 202.38.138.162 119.108.56.112 124.200.113.232 58.144.240.50